Nov. 4 Special Election to fill Billy Jones’ Assembly Seat
Governor Kathy Hochul today announced that a special election to fill the vacancy in the 115th Assembly District created by the resignation of Billy Jones will be held on Tuesday, November 4, to coincide with the general election. Alstom wins $1.1 billion order for additional railcars and locomotives
The North Country Chamber of Commerce is celebrating the official award to Alstom of a $1.1 billion order for an additional 200 Multilevel III commuter railcars and 12 ALP 45 dual power locomotives.
